class FrameGeneratorCapturer::InsertFrameTask : public rtc::QueuedTask {
public:
explicit InsertFrameTask(FrameGeneratorCapturer* frame_generator_capturer)
: frame_generator_capturer_(frame_generator_capturer),
repeat_interval_ms_(-1),
next_run_time_ms_(-1) {}
private:
bool Run() override {
// Check if the frame interval for this
// task queue is the same same as the current configured frame rate.
int interval_ms =
1000 / frame_generator_capturer_->GetCurrentConfiguredFramerate();
if (repeat_interval_ms_ != interval_ms) {
// Restart the timer if frame rate has changed since task was started.
next_run_time_ms_ = rtc::TimeMillis();
repeat_interval_ms_ = interval_ms;
}
// Schedule the next frame capture event to happen at approximately the
// correct absolute time point.
next_run_time_ms_ += interval_ms;
frame_generator_capturer_->InsertFrame();
int64_t now_ms = rtc::TimeMillis();
if (next_run_time_ms_ < now_ms) {
RTC_LOG(LS_ERROR) << "Frame Generator Capturer can't keep up with "
"requested fps.";
rtc::TaskQueue::Current()->PostTask(absl::WrapUnique(this));
} else {
int64_t delay_ms = next_run_time_ms_ - now_ms;
RTC_DCHECK_GE(delay_ms, 0);
RTC_DCHECK_LE(delay_ms, interval_ms);
rtc::TaskQueue::Current()->PostDelayedTask(absl::WrapUnique(this),
delay_ms);
}
return false;
}
webrtc::test::FrameGeneratorCapturer* const frame_generator_capturer_;
int repeat_interval_ms_;
int64_t next_run_time_ms_;
};

void FrameGeneratorCapturer::InsertFrame() {
rtc::CritScope cs(&lock_);
if (sending_) {
VideoFrame* frame = frame_generator_->NextFrame();
// TODO(srte): Use more advanced frame rate control to allow arbritrary
// fractions.
int decimation =
std::round(static_cast<double>(source_fps_) / target_capture_fps_);
for (int i = 1; i < decimation; ++i)
frame = frame_generator_->NextFrame();
frame->set_timestamp_us(clock_->TimeInMicroseconds());
frame->set_ntp_time_ms(clock_->CurrentNtpInMilliseconds());
frame->set_rotation(fake_rotation_);
if (fake_color_space_) {
frame->set_color_space(&fake_color_space_.value());
}
if (first_frame_capture_time_ == -1) {
first_frame_capture_time_ = frame->ntp_time_ms();
}
TestVideoCapturer::OnFrame(*frame);
}
}
